EEOC investigating Nike over diversity discrimination allegations

The federal company that enforces U.S. office discrimination legal guidelines mentioned Wednesday it’s investigating Nike over allegations that its variety initiatives unlawfully discriminated towards white workers and job candidates, in keeping with a lawsuit.
Reuters reported that the Equal Employment Alternative Fee (EEOC) mentioned Nike has refused to adjust to a subpoena requesting info, together with knowledge on the racial and ethnic make-up of the worldwide athletic attire and footwear firm primarily based in Beaverton, Oregon.
The subpoenas additionally request a choice of workers chosen for mentoring and improvement applications.
The committee mentioned the investigation focuses on claims that Nike intentionally handled white workers and job candidates unfairly, together with allegations that they have been disproportionately focused for layoffs.

The company mentioned it’s searching for the data to find out whether or not Nike violated federal anti-discrimination legislation.

The event comes almost every week after Nike mentioned it plans to chop 775 jobs, primarily affecting its distribution facilities in Tennessee and Mississippi, as the corporate seems to automate extra of its provide chain.
A Nike spokesperson beforehand advised FOX Enterprise that the corporate is streamlining and consolidating its operations – particularly inside its U.S. distribution community – to maneuver sooner, enhance effectivity and spend money on know-how, automation and workforce expertise.

The layoffs on the distribution heart comply with comparable strikes by Nike over the previous two years geared toward reorganizing operations and enhancing monetary efficiency.
Nike mentioned in August final yr that it deliberate to chop lower than 1% of the corporate’s workforce as a part of a turnaround beneath CEO Elliott Hill.

In February 2024, the corporate introduced it could reduce 2% of its workforce, impacting greater than 1,600 workers.
